Solicitation Number: TBD PSC - Z2PZ - Repair or Alteration of Other Non-Building Facilities Project Location: Irvington Site Office, U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, Mobile District, 7861 13th St., Irvington, AL 36544-2899 The Government s intent is 100% Small Business Set-aside. NAICS - 238990 - All Other Specialty Trade Contractors Site Visit: An organized site visit will be held at the project location mentioned above. The site visit will be held for the purpose of providing contractors with the opportunity to familiarize themselves with the site which may be helpful in the preparation of offers. Attendance at this site visit is not mandatory for offer submission; however, failure to visit the site will not relieve or mitigate the successful contractor's responsibility and obligation to fully comply with the terms, conditions and specifications contained and/or referenced in this or future documents. An organized pre-bid site visit will be held on Tuesday, 9 September 2025, 9:00 AM (CST) and all parties will meet at the project location. Please provide by email Firm Name and Full Names of Individual(s) attending. Notice must be received no later than 2:00 p.m. (EDT), September 5, 2025. Failure to RSVP in time could result in your company missing the site visit. The solicitation package will be available for download on or about Wednesday, 24 September 2025 with a tentative response date of Monday, 13 October 2025. Telephone requests for information will not be accepted or returned. Send Email to Michael Manning, michael.v.manning@usace.army.mil and Stephen Reid, stephen.h.reid@usace.army.mil. Project Overview: The Contractor shall furnish all necessary management, labor, materials, supplies, tools, equipment, plant, and vehicles required to perform a variety of fencing services, including removal, repair, and replacement of existing fence features. This includes replacement of barbed wire, barbed wire support arms, tension wire, line posts, as well as installation of stakes and a small ditch barrier. This work will occur at the Irvington Site Office (Facility/Complex) in Irvington, Alabama. All work shall be performed in accordance with all terms and conditions, technical provisions, exhibits, etc., contained herein. Any equipment, materials, supplies, labor, etc., not expressly named in this specification, but otherwise necessary for orderly, safe and efficient work operation shall be provided by the Contractor at no additional cost to the Government. The Contractor shall provide properly licensed labor to perform work where Federal, State and Local laws require licensing or certification. The Contractor shall utilize a sufficient level of labor to accomplish all services required during the contract specified time periods. If the work performance is found to be poor, the Contractor shall take immediate corrective action to correct the work and to improve to the required standards at no additional cost to the Government. The intent is for this procurement to be 100% set-aside for small business. The size standard for which is a concern, including its affiliates whose average annual gross revenue does not exceed $19,000,000.00 for the past three (3) years under NAICS 238990. The solicitation will only be issued as a direct download at the following website: https://sam.gov/. The solicitation will not be provided in a printed paper format; however, the Government reserves the right to revert to paper medium when it is determined to be in the Government's best interest. Therefore, it is the offeror's responsibility to check the website for solicitation posting and any changes to this solicitation. In order to submit a Bid on this project, your company must be registered in System for Award Management (SAM) and maintain an active registration status.
